The NXP's QorIQ Processors based on ARM Core have RCPM module
(Run Control and Power Management), which performs system level
tasks associated with power management such as wakeup source control.
This driver depends on PM wakeup source framework which help to
collect wake information.

The backend API (in ocxl.h) lists some low-level functions whose
implementation is different on bare-metal and in a guest. Each
environment implements its own functions, and the common code uses
them through function pointers, defined in ocxl_backend_ops

Our onlining/offlining code is unnecessarily complicated. Only memory
blocks added during boot can have holes. Hotplugged memory never has
holes. That memory is already online.
When we stop allowing to offline memory blocks with holes, we implicitly
stop to online memory blocks with holes.
